    I saw a dyno test of these somewhere... The turbo is already out of breath before 5k rpm. It's a fast-response, daily-driver tiny turbo. A bigger turbo, a couple flow mods, and a tune would net 400+ easy.

    Yes, it's a small turbo that is tuned to run on 91 octane. It is tuned for most Buick drivers out there, the mainstream people. IIRC that turbo is only good until around 4200 or so.

    Now, upgrades as mentioned above would def. help it breath. Then dyno tune it and go out and have fun. Heck, maybe someone will develop a twin-turbo setup for it
